The quiet peptides — sleep, focus, and the nervous system

Selank, Semax, DSIP, and Epitalon get far less attention than the weight-loss and repair peptides, and the claims around them are considerably louder than the evidence. Here is what each one is actually studied for, what patients tend to notice and when, and why we always look for the cause first.

The peptides people ask about most are the ones that change a number — weight on a scale, a healing tendon, skin in a mirror. The neuro peptides are quieter, and the requests come differently: someone who has been wired-but-exhausted for two years, someone whose sleep broke in perimenopause and never came back, someone who describes a fog they cannot think their way out of.

These are worth knowing about. They are also the category where the online claims run furthest ahead of the actual literature, so it is worth being precise about what each one is.

What they are

  • Selank — a synthetic analog of a naturally occurring immune peptide, developed and used clinically in Russia as an anti-anxiety agent. The interest is in calming without sedation: patients describe the edge coming off without the flattening or drowsiness of a benzodiazepine. Most of the human work is Russian-language and small.
  • Semax — a short fragment related to ACTH, without its hormonal effect, studied in Russia for focus, mental stamina, and neuroprotection. It appears to influence BDNF, the growth factor involved in learning and neural plasticity. Same caveat on the evidence base.
  • DSIP — delta sleep-inducing peptide, named for the slow-wave sleep activity observed when it was first isolated decades ago. It is not a sedative; the interest is in sleep architecture — the depth and quality of sleep rather than falling asleep faster.
  • Epitalon — a synthetic version of a pineal peptide, studied mainly for circadian rhythm and melatonin signaling, and discussed in longevity contexts. It is run in short cycles rather than continuously, and it belongs to a very different timescale than the other three.

What patients tend to notice, and when

These are clinical observations, not promises, and the response here varies more from person to person than it does with the repair peptides:

  • Selank and Semax — days, not months. If they are going to do something, you generally know inside the first week or two. The description is usually subtractive rather than additive: less background anxiety, less mental effort required to start something, fewer hours lost to spinning.
  • DSIP — measured in nights. The change patients report is waking less and feeling like the sleep actually counted, rather than dropping off faster. If nothing has shifted after a couple of weeks, it is not the right tool for that sleep problem.
  • Epitalon — a cycle, then a wait. Run over a short course with the effects, if any, showing up in sleep timing and the sense of a rhythm re-establishing rather than in anything dramatic.
  • None of them are stimulants. Anyone expecting the feel of caffeine or a prescription stimulant will be disappointed, and that expectation is the most common reason people report nothing happened.

Why we look for the cause before we reach for these

A signaling peptide can nudge a system. It cannot outrun a driver that is still running. The great majority of the sleep and focus complaints that walk through our door have a findable reason, and it is almost always more useful to fix that than to layer something on top of it:

  • Untreated sleep apnea — including in people who are not overweight and do not snore loudly. No peptide fixes an airway.
  • A flat or inverted cortisol curve — the tired-and-wired pattern, where the problem is timing rather than quantity. I wrote about how we read this in How to read a cortisol curve.
  • Blood sugar falling in the night — the classic three a.m. waking, wide awake, sometimes with a racing heart. Frequently a dinner problem, not a sleep problem.
  • Low ferritin, low B12, low vitamin D, or a thyroid at the bottom of the range — the ordinary deficiencies behind a great deal of fog and fatigue.
  • Perimenopause — where falling progesterone breaks sleep long before anyone connects the two. That story is in Perimenopause is not a diagnosis — it’s a decade.

When one of those turns up, we treat it — and quite often the peptide conversation becomes unnecessary. When the workup is genuinely clean and the nervous system is simply stuck in a pattern, that is the situation where these are worth trying, alongside acupuncture, which does much the same job through a different door.

Who does well

  • The high-stress professional who cannot downshift — functioning fine on paper, running on adrenaline, unable to settle at night.
  • The post-viral or long-recovery patient — where fog and unrefreshing sleep persist after the illness itself has resolved.
  • The patient who does not want, or cannot tolerate, a sedative — and is looking for something that does not build dependence or leave a hangover.
Sleep is a symptom far more often than it is a diagnosis. Find out what is waking you before you decide what to take.
